About the role

  • Serve as the primary point of contact for assigned territories from project initiation through shipment.
  • Receive and process orders, ensuring accuracy and completeness of all required documentation.
  • Ensure clarity of pricing, scope, and schedules for all assigned projects.
  • Generate and distribute project schedule communications to customers and Sales Account Managers.
  • Prepare change order requests based on customer revisions and returned approval drawings.
  • Coordinate resources across departments to support efficiency and maximize project profitability.
  • Manage multiple projects simultaneously, including scheduling, pricing, and phone/email correspondence.
  • Proactively identify potential risks, delays, or issues and communicate cost-effective solutions.
  • Collaborate with Quality and Project Management teams to resolve field issues and back charges promptly.
  • Adhere to NWS policies, Sales Service procedures, and divisional service practices.
  • Travel periodically to sales meetings, customer offices, and jobsites as needed.
  • Develop working knowledge of engineering, detailing, and fabrication processes.
  • Demonstrate and uphold safety practices, policies, procedures, and housekeeping standards at all times.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ned by the supervisor.

Requirements

  • Legally authorized to work in the United States without company sponsorship now or in the future.
  • 2 years of experience in project coordination, steel rack industry, construction, or construction related field
  • Effective verbal and communication skills
  • Technical Associate’s Degree or Bachelor’s in Business, Construction, or Engineering related fields
  • Strong background in the steel racking industry
  • Experience in Customer Service with both internal and external customers
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office, including Excel, PowerPoint, and Microsoft D365
